Projected Market Size of the Cochlear Implant Market by 2026
In recent years, the cochlear implant market has witnessed robust growth. It is projected to increase from $1.96 billion in 2025 to $2.13 billion in 2026, achieving a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.7%. This past growth has been driven by factors such as improved diagnosis rates of hearing loss, breakthroughs in implantable medical electronics, heightened awareness about auditory rehabilitation, expansion of ENT surgical infrastructure, and more widespread reimbursement options.

Expected Growth and Market Outlook Beyond 2026
Looking ahead, the cochlear implant market is forecast to continue its strong upward trajectory, reaching $3.01 billion by 2030 with a CAGR of 9.1%. The anticipated growth stems from rising demand for customized hearing solutions, adoption of smart and connected implant technologies, enhancement of early hearing intervention programs, increased funding in neuroprosthetics research, and ongoing advancements in sound processing techniques. Key market trends during this period will include the use of sophisticated signal processing algorithms, integration of wireless features in implants, a growing focus on pediatric cochlear implant initiatives, broader implementation of minimally invasive surgical procedures, and greater attention to post-implant rehabilitation strategies.

Understanding Cochlear Implants and Their Function
A cochlear implant is a surgically implanted electronic device designed to provide a sense of sound to individuals who are deaf or severely hard-of-hearing. It works by electrically stimulating the auditory nerves within the inner ear, enabling users with profound nerve deafness to perceive usable hearing sensations and better process sounds and speech.

Rising Prevalence of Hearing Loss as a Market Driver
One of the primary factors propelling the cochlear implant market is the increasing prevalence of hearing loss across the globe. Hearing loss occurs when an individual’s hearing ability falls below what is considered normal, typically defined as a hearing threshold of at least 20 dB in each ear. Cochlear implants assist patients suffering from severe to profound nerve deafness by stimulating the inner ear nerves electrically, restoring helpful hearing sensations. For example, in February 2023, the World Health Organization reported that by 2050, over 700 million people will require hearing rehabilitation, with more than 2.5 billion individuals expected to experience hearing loss.

Hearing Loss Statistics Highlighting Market Potential
Further emphasizing market potential, data from 2022 shows that 217 million people in the United States—about 21.52% of the total population—live with hearing loss. This figure is projected to rise to 322 million by 2050, underscoring the growing need for effective hearing solutions like cochlear implants. These statistics strongly support the expanding demand within the cochlear implant market.
